Magic at the Museum with Scoop McCoy
Tomorrow at the Niagara Falls History Museum

Scoop McCoy performs his funny and zany magic show at the Niagara Falls History Museum (5810 Ferry Street). Expect lots of laughs and audience participation.
  • When: Two shows are running: 
    • 11 am - noon
    • 1 pm - 2 pm
  • Who: Best suited for ages 5+. Children under 12 must be accompanied by an adult.
  • Price: $5 per person or free for Museum Members
  • Register on ActiveNet, 11 am show1 pm show
After the show, explore the Museum galleries and complete a scavenger hunt.

PD Day at MacBain Community Centre
Drop in activities and registered programs

Pop by MacBain Community Centre (7150 Montrose Road) for family-focused drop-in activities, including badminton, basketball, table tennis and access to the indoor playground and swimming pool! 

You can also register to attend a magic workshop hosted by Ontario Children's Magic Academy, where participants will engage in magic to develop their creativity, speaking skills, and sequential thinking while also making new friends and enjoying unforgettable experiences.

Participants will come home with cool magic props and access to online learning materials.

Sparkle Awards 2023
Registration opens Wednesday, November 29

Show off your sparkling outdoor holiday display and earn bragging rights in your neighbourhood – the City of Niagara Falls Sparkle Awards competition is back for 2023.

Residents can register their properties in this free, holiday-themed decorating competition between November 29 and December 13. Prizes will awarded for Judge's Favourite, Fred Girardo Community Choice, and Best Effects.

Let's Talk Master Servicing Plan
Public Information Centre

The City of Niagara Falls is undertaking a Master Servicing Plan and Wet Weather Management Strategy project.

This study intends to evaluate the City's existing water, wastewater, and stormwater infrastructure and establish short- and long-term visions, strategies, and policies to support their management.

Participate in the planning process and learn more about the study by attending our in-person Public Information Centre:

  • When: Thursday, December 14
  • Time: 6 pm - 8 pm
  • Where: MacBain Community Centre (7150 Montrose Road)

Let's Talk Transportation Master Plan
Upcoming Public Information Centre

The City of Niagara Falls is developing a Transportation Master Plan to meet its growing multi-modal needs. A robust transportation plan is crucial to ensure integrated, accessible, and efficient solutions for moving people and goods as the city expands.

Join us for a Public Information Centre, where we will present initial study results and collect feedback from residents.

  • When: Thursday, December 14
  • Time: 6 pm - 8 pm
  • Where: MacBain Community Centre (7150 Montrose Road)

Let's Talk Ferry Street Reconstruction
Public Engagement

The City of Niagara Falls is moving forward with plans to reconstruct Ferry Street from Ellen Avenue to Stanley Avenue.

This project is part of the Victoria Centre Streetscape Master Plan's third phase, focusing on road reconstruction and beautiful streetscape enhancements.
